DEAN and Sam paused upon hearing panting and running. The footsteps aren't really that heavy which made both men think that it had to be at least a teenager who was making all the noise.

The brothers glanced at each other as the noise became louder, signaling that the person was in close distance. They brought out their weapons - Dean holding the demon knife and Sam holding an angle blade. Both weapons could kill anything, so they always had them nearby just in case anything was to pop out of nowhere.

"Help!" the person -little girl - shouted.

Right behind her, the sound of snarling and moaning could be heard, alerting the boys that geeks were running after her.

She was in danger and they needed to save her. That was the family business after all - saving people, hunting thing.

The boys broke out in to a full out sprint, trying to find the little girl. And suddenly, when they rounded around a bunch of trees, the little girl ran right into them, cowering almost immediately.

The girl was around twelve years old, short blond hair that almost reached her shoulders, big forest green eyes, and a horrified look on her cute little face.

"Dean!" the tallest of the two brothers shouted as three geeks came around a tree, snarling and moaning, wanting to tear into their flesh.

"Gank 'em!" Dean shouted, pushing the girl behind him as he moved forward, stabbing one of the geeks in the brain with the demon blade, the body falling almost immediately to the ground.

Sam came out from behind one of the last standing geeks, and viciously stabbed it through the back of it's skull.

Dean then lightly pushed the girl towards Sam when the geek fell to the ground, and he approached the lady geek, kicked it in the chest, and when it tumbled to it's knees, he stabbed it in the head through it's ear.

When the body dropped, Deal turned around, his candy apple green eyes immediately landed on the small girl who them started to stumble away, her eyes wide in fear as she stared up at the two men.

"Hey, hey, it's okay," Sam tried to calm the little girl. She was breathing heavily, she had dark bags under her eyes, and she was shivering. It had looked like she hadn't slept in days, and she looked to be starving. "What's your name?" He asked gently, taking a small step closer to her. His hazel eyes searched her up and down for any wounds.

"Sophia," She squeaked out, her bottom lip trembling slightly. She looked up at the giraffe of a guy and hesitantly asked, "What's your name?"

Sam smiled down at her, she only reached his waist. "I'm Sam, this is my brother Dean." He gestured to his older, yet shorter brother who sent a sarcastic smile and wave towards the little girl. "Are you all alone?"

"Yes," she forced out, tears beginning to well up in her eyes. "I-I ran off when I wasn't suppose to and now i've been running for two days!" She began sobbing, her whole body shaking like an earthquake.

Sam and Dean glanced to each other, not knowing what to do with a crying child who looked like she could break if they even breathed towards her.

Sam sighed heavily and knelt down to the girl, pulling her into a hug, though, he didn't know how to hug a child, so it was awkward, and it looked like he was swallowing the child up with his huge frame. "Hey, don't cry. It's going to be okay, Sophia," he soothed her, rubbing her back like any typical dad would - except theirs.

"Why don't we take you back to our little camp and we take care of those wounds of yours, yeah?" Sam asked, pulling back, getting a closer look at her. She had scratches across her face, there was a long cut that went from her shoulder to her elbow with dried blood around it. "How'd that happen?" He needed to make sure she hadn't been scratched by a geek or else she was gonna turn.

Sophia wipes her teary eyes and looked at the wound that barley ached anymore. "I tripped and fell down a hill. My arm got caught on a thorn bush. It's also why my face is scratched up," she explained, biting her lip as she looked up at the man. "After you take care of me, will you help me find my group."

"Ye-"

Before Sam could finish his answer, Dean interrupted him. "Sam," he hissed sharply. "We don't know this girl. We don't know what kind of people she has in her camp!"

"Please don't leave me!" Sophia exclaimed, tears falling from her forest green eyes as she looked up at the two men. "I have no where to go, no food. I'm hungry and tired. Please don't make me stay in these woods. The monsters will get me!"

As she stated crying again, Sam pulled her into another hug, and looked back at Dean. They had a silent conversation with just their eyes before Dean groaned, giving in, making Sam smile.

"Sophia," he spoke softly, pulling the girl off of him, looking her in the eyes. "We'll take care of you and once you're better rested and fed, we'll take you looking for your group."

"Thank you!" Sophia launched herself at Sam, smiling.

What they didn't know was that they were miles and miles, and miles away from Sophia's.
